Question

Are leaves actually green?


Open in App
Solution

Leaves

  1. Vascular plants consist of appendages present above the ground called leaves.
  2. All the leaves have chlorophyll as their primary pigment which is green in colour and carries out photosynthesis.
  3. These pigments absorbs mainly wavelength of blue and red light, reflecting the green light.
  4. Although some leaves of the plants may not appear green but still have some form of chlorophyll along with other major pigments.
  5. Chlorophyll is found in almost all green plants, algae and cyanobacteria.
